Russia is known for its vast stretches of fertile land, which make it one of the world's largest producers of grains such as wheat and barley. Its agricultural sector is a significant contributor to the country's economy and plays a crucial role in ensuring food security for its population. On the other hand, Kuala Lumpur, with its towering skyscrapers and vibrant city life, is a hub of economic activity in Southeast Asia. While the city itself may not be known for its agricultural production, it serves as a vital market for agricultural products from around the world, including those from Russia. Russian agricultural products such as grains, dairy, and meat are exported to countries around the globe, including Malaysia. In Kuala Lumpur, these products find their way onto shelves in supermarkets and are used in restaurants and homes across the city. The relationship between Kuala Lumpur and Russian agriculture highlights the interconnected nature of the global food system. While the two places may be located far apart geographically, trade and commerce bring them together, ensuring that consumers in Kuala Lumpur have access to a diverse range of high-quality agricultural products from Russia.
